Orlando weather: Unseasonably warm temperatures and mostly-sunny skies

Our stretch of hot weather continues across Central Florida, as high pressure remains overhead with an almost summer-like feel to the air. 

What will the weather look like tonight?

What To Expect:

Skies will be partly cloudy to mostly clear with low temperatures falling into the low 70s. It will also be slightly breezy.

What will the weather look like tomorrow?

What's next:

Warm and muggy conditions will persist with mostly sunny skies and highs near 90.  There will be periods of gusty wind at 10 to 20 mph at times, with humid air coming in off the Atlantic.

The early summer preview continues as we head toward the weekend and there is no rain through Sunday.

When will the temperatures start to cool off?

Dig deeper:

Relief from the heat won't arrive for several more days. 

This means hot temperatures and highs of a degree or two either side of 90, even into the weekend. In fact, by Sunday temperatures could push into the middle 90s. 

We finally begin to see breaks in the pattern looking ahead towards the early to middle parts of next week. 

A cold front will move in around Monday evening or Tuesday morning, bringing with it increasing chances of showers and storms, along with a nice dose of more seasonable temperatures.
